Who can attend?

High school students entering their sophomore, junior and senior year in Fall 2026 interested in STEM careers.

Why attend?

Learn how mining engineering supports infrastructure, technology, energy production and modern life, while building problem solving, teamwork and critical thinking skills needed for your future career.

What will you do?

  • Step inside a real foundry and gain experience in extractive metallurgy
  • Explore mineral processing, applied chemistry and materials science
  • Visit a working industry site to observe professional mining engineers in the field
  • Dive into mining, geology and metallurgical lab demonstrations
  • Join a campus-wide scavenger hunt to explore and learn from key geology experts
  • Stay in UTEP's residence halls and experience college campus life
